5 Common Issues That Affect Boat Performance (And How to Avoid Them)
For leisure boat owners, reliability is key to enjoying time on the water. However, many common issues can impact performance if not addressed early.
Here are five of the most common problems and how to avoid them.
1. Poor Maintenance
Skipping routine servicing is one of the main causes of breakdowns. Regular maintenance helps identify issues early and keeps systems running efficiently.
2. Electrical Faults
Electrical issues can affect everything from starting systems to onboard electronics. Corrosion, loose connections and ageing components are common causes.
Routine checks and upgrades can prevent unexpected failures.
3. Engine Wear and Inefficiency
Over time, engines can lose performance due to wear, poor servicing or outdated components. If your engine is becoming unreliable, it may be time to consider servicing, upgrades or even re-engining.
4. Hull Condition and Fouling
A poorly maintained hull increases drag, reducing efficiency and performance. Regular cleaning and inspections help maintain optimal performance.
5. Ignoring Early Warning Signs
Small issues often develop into larger problems if left unchecked. Unusual noises, reduced performance or minor faults should always be investigated early.
